Publisher's Description
From RSSOwl Development Team:
RSSOwl is a free RSS or RDF or Atom Newsreader in Java using SWT as fast graphic library. Supported OS are Windows, Mac, Linux, and Solaris. Some features are export of news to PDF, Import and Export with OPML and the full text-search with syntax highlight, for easy execution, a .exe is provided on Windows, a shell-script on Linux, Solaris, and the Mac version is deployed in an application bundle. RSSOwl comes with a huge list of sample favorites.
